Yes? No? is the debut extended play by South Korean singer Suzy. It was released by JYP Entertainment on January 24, 2017. The extended play features six original tracks.[1]

Background and release[edit]

On December 2, 2016, Suzy was announced to be debuting as a solo singer in January 2017, becoming the second Miss A member to have released a solo album, after Fei.[2] On January 10, JYP producer Park Jin-young was reported to have written the album's title track.[3] On January 24, the album was officially released.[4]
